TABLE 1-2: PIC16(L)F1507 PINOUT DESCRIPTION
Name Function
Input
Type
Output
Type
Description
RA0/AN0/ICSPDAT RA0 TTL CMOS General purpose I/O.
AN0 AN — A/D Channel input.
ICSPDAT ST CMOS ICSP™ Data I/O.

RA2 ST CMOS General purpose I/O.
AN2 AN — A/D Channel input.
T0CKI ST — Timer0 clock input.
INT ST — External interrupt.
PWM3 — CMOS Pulse Width Module source output.
CLC1 — CMOS Configurable Logic Cell source output.

RA5/CLKIN/T1CKI/NCO1CLK RA5 TTL CMOS General purpose I/O.
CLKIN CMOS — External clock input (EC mode).
T1CKI ST — Timer1 clock input.
NCO1CLK ST — Numerically Controlled Oscillator Clock source input.
RB4/AN10 RB4 TTL CMOS General purpose I/O.
AN10 AN — A/D Channel input.
RB5/AN11 RB5 TTL CMOS General purpose I/O.
AN11 AN — A/D Channel input.
RB6 RB6 TTL CMOS General purpose I/O.
RB7 RB7 TTL CMOS General purpose I/O.
RC0/AN4/CLC2 RC0 TTL CMOS General purpose I/O.
AN4 AN — A/D Channel input.
CLC2 — CMOS Configurable Logic Cell source output.

Note 1: Default location for peripheral pin function. Alternate location can be selected using the APFCON register.
2: Alternate location for peripheral pin function selected by the APFCON register.
